Water pressure considerations are crucial in sprinkler system design primarily because they greatly influence the coverage area and effectiveness of the system. Proper water pressure ensures that each sprinkler head can distribute water evenly and adequately across the designated area, which is vital for achieving consistent moisture levels for landscaping or agricultural needs.

When water pressure is too low, it can lead to insufficient water flow, resulting in dry spots and uneven coverage, while excessively high pressure could damage the sprinkler heads or cause misting, which reduces efficiency. Therefore, understanding and calculating the required water pressure is essential for designing a system that functions correctly and achieves optimal performance.
